Veggie Burger
• Beyond Meat Beyond Burger or Beast Burger
• Euro Classic Whole Wheat Brioche Bun
• Lettuce
• Tomato
• Onion
• Cheese(optional)
• Dijon Mustard
• Ketchup
Cook Burger Patty, Toast Bun and add Mustard and Ketchup. Stack Patty, lettuce, Tomato and Onion on bottom bun put top bun on and enjoy.

Baked Chicken Wings
• Chicken Wing Pieces
• Salt
• Pepper
• EVOO (optional)
• Wing sauce
• BBQ Sauce
Pre-Heat oven to 375. Toss raw wings in bowl and coat with Salt & Pepper and oil in you choose. Put wings on cooking sheet trays and cook in oven for 25-30 minutes. Check wings for doneness and crispness. Cook longer to get desired results. Wings are done when juices are clear. Toss cooked wings with your favorite sauce and enjoy.

Guacamole
• Avocados
• Pico De Gallo
• Lime Juice
• Salt
• Pepper
Cut open and remove pits from avocados. Spoon avocado into a bowl and mass up into a pulp. Add Pico De Gallo and lime juice. Mix together and add salt and pepper to taste.

Fried Pickles
• Yee-Haw Pickle Chips
• Seasoned Flour (Pepper, Garlic Powder, Onion Powder, Cumin, Smoked Paprika)
• Table Top Deep Fryer or frying pan filled with 1” of canola oil
Drain Pickles and pat dry with paper towel. Toss pickles with seasoned flour. Put pickles into fryer or frying pan with oil and cook until golden brown. Remove from heat and serve with your favorite dipping sauce.
